diff --git a/src/ikarus.boot b/src/ikarus.boot index 1234306..b653f39 100644 Binary files a/src/ikarus.boot and b/src/ikarus.boot differ diff --git a/src/libcore.ss b/src/libcore.ss index 1ee1026..3236b4e 100644 --- a/src/libcore.ss +++ b/src/libcore.ss @@ -1076,10 +1076,6 @@ reference-implementation: (error 'string->symbol "~s is not a string" x)) (foreign-call "ik_intern_string" x))) -(primitive-set! 'oblist - (lambda () - (foreign-call "ik_oblist"))) - (primitive-set! 'gensym (case-lambda [() ($make-symbol #f)] diff --git a/src/makefile.ss b/src/makefile.ss index 27c13ec..dc25fe2 100755 --- a/src/makefile.ss +++ b/src/makefile.ss @@ -48,7 +48,7 @@ string? string>=? remprop putprop getprop property-list apply map for-each andmap ormap memq memv assq assv assoc eq? eqv? equal? reverse string->symbol symbol->string - oblist top-level-value set-top-level-value! top-level-bound? + top-level-value set-top-level-value! top-level-bound? gensym gensym-count gensym-prefix print-gensym gensym->unique-string call-with-values values make-parameter dynamic-wind display write print-graph fasl-write printf format